I'm using go rego package, and the rego.ResultSet when marshalled gives this:
[
{
"expressions": [
{
"value": {...},
"text": "data",
"location": { "row": 1, "col": 1 }
}
]
}
]
I intend to output the location(s) in Input JSON where the keys were responsible for failures so that I can use this in building context for the errors We used JSON schema earlier for validating JSONs and it used to return the keys from input that we can map with errors. https://www.jsonschemavalidator.net/
I suppose as rego could support far more complex decision making where more than one key would be responsible for making the final outcome, that could be the reason it wouldn’t point to a location in the input for failure context. unless am I missing anything?
